windows使用procdump抓取任意进程dump文件

当我们编程时没有写生成dump文件的代码时,还可以使用procdump来抓取程序崩溃堆栈。

首先,需要去官网procdump的安装程序,此处略。

第二步,编写脚本,并命名为test.bat:

bash 复制代码
@echo off
cd /d c:/procdump
procdump.exe -e test.exe c:\dumps\test.dmp
pause

第三步,运行程序后,双击运行脚本,控制台还会实时显示程序抛出的异常,发生崩溃后,生成test.dmp文件

相关推荐
qq_4298796720 分钟前
省略号和可变参数模板
开发语言·c++·算法
CodeWithMe1 小时前
【C/C++】std::vector成员函数清单
开发语言·c++
uyeonashi1 小时前
【QT控件】输入类控件详解
开发语言·c++·qt
zh_xuan6 小时前
c++ 单例模式
开发语言·c++·单例模式
利刃大大8 小时前
【在线五子棋对战】二、websocket && 服务器搭建
服务器·c++·websocket·网络协议·项目
喜欢吃燃面8 小时前
C++刷题:日期模拟(1)
c++·学习·算法
SHERlocked938 小时前
CPP 从 0 到 1 完成一个支持 future/promise 的 Windows 异步串口通信库
c++·算法·promise
vfvfb9 小时前
bat批量去掉本文件夹中的文件扩展名
服务器·windows·批处理·删除扩展名·bat技巧
虚拟之9 小时前
36、stringstream
c++
我很好我还能学9 小时前
【面试篇 9】c++生成可执行文件的四个步骤、悬挂指针、define和const区别、c++定义和声明、将引用作为返回值的好处、类的四个缺省函数
开发语言·c++